Why it works
An espresso martini does two jobs at once: it’s a genuinely delicious cocktail and a little jolt of energy right when guests need it. It signals that the party has a second act, and it gives everyone a reason to leave their seats and gather at the cart.
It also photographs beautifully — the layered foam, the three coffee beans on top, the styled cart behind it. It’s a moment, not just a drink.
When to serve it
The sweet spot is mid-to-late reception, after dinner and before the energy lull. Roll the cart out as the band shifts into the dancing set and watch the floor refill. For a one-two punch, pair it with a champagne cart earlier in the night — bubbles for the toasts, espresso martinis for the dance floor.
